Timezone in Frantzis
Frantzis operates on the Europe/Athens timezone, which has a UTC offset of +2 hours during standard time. This means that when it is noon Coordinated Universal Time (UTC), it is 2 PM in Frantzis. During daylight saving time, which typically begins on the last Sunday of March and ends on the last Sunday of October, the offset shifts to UTC +3 hours.
This change allows for longer daylight hours in the evening, which can be beneficial for outdoor activities. When considering the time difference between Frantzis and the United States, it is important to note that cities like New York operate on Eastern Time, which is UTC -5 hours during standard time and UTC -4 hours during daylight saving. This results in a time difference of 7 hours during standard time and 6 hours during daylight saving, making communication challenging, especially if trying to reach someone in Frantzis during their evening hours.
